重庆企业的网站建设天门市电子商务网站建设

张小明 2026/1/10 8:07:58
重庆企业的网站建设,天门市电子商务网站建设,青州网站建设,做网站模版告别复制烦恼#xff1a;clipboard.js让网页剪贴板操作变得如此简单 【免费下载链接】clipboard.js :scissors: Modern copy to clipboard. No Flash. Just 3kb gzipped :clipboard: 项目地址: https://gitcode.com/gh_mirrors/cl/clipboard.js 还在为网页中的复制功能…告别复制烦恼clipboard.js让网页剪贴板操作变得如此简单【免费下载链接】clipboard.js:scissors: Modern copy to clipboard. No Flash. Just 3kb gzipped :clipboard:项目地址: https://gitcode.com/gh_mirrors/cl/clipboard.js还在为网页中的复制功能困扰吗用户需要手动选中文本、按下CtrlC、再到目标位置粘贴的繁琐流程不仅效率低下还容易出错。现在仅需3KB的clipboard.js就能彻底解决这个问题让你轻松实现现代化的前端复制功能。通过本文你将掌握如何快速集成这个轻量级库学会各种实用的复制技巧并了解如何在实际项目中灵活应用。无需Flash支持兼容主流浏览器让数据复制体验瞬间提升。为什么选择clipboard.js在Web开发中剪贴板操作一直是个痛点。传统的实现方式要么依赖Flash要么需要复杂的JavaScript代码。clipboard.js的出现改变了这一现状轻量级设计压缩后仅3KB不会增加页面负担零依赖纯JavaScript实现无需任何外部库现代化API基于最新的浏览器API性能优异广泛兼容支持Chrome、Firefox、Safari、Edge等主流浏览器快速上手5分钟搞定复制功能安装方式根据你的项目需求选择合适的安装方式# npm安装 npm install clipboard --save # 或直接CDN引入 script srchttps://cdn.jsdelivr.net/npm/clipboard2.0.11/dist/clipboard.min.js/script基础实现最简单的复制功能只需几行代码!-- 内容源 -- input typetext idcopySource value这是要复制的内容 / !-- 复制按钮 -- button classcopy-btn>input typetext idemail valuecontactexample.com / button>textarea idaddress rows3 北京市朝阳区某某街道123号 邮编100000 /textarea button>div iduserInfo 姓名张三 职位前端工程师 部门技术部 /div button idcopyUserInfo复制用户信息/button script new ClipboardJS(#copyUserInfo, { target: function() { return document.querySelector(#userInfo); } }); /script高级功能剪切与动态内容实现剪切功能除了复制clipboard.js还支持剪切操作textarea idnotes需要移动的文本内容.../textarea button>new ClipboardJS(.dynamic-copy, { text: function(trigger) { const productId trigger.getAttribute(data-product-id); const timestamp new Date().toISOString(); return 产品ID: ${productId}, 时间: ${timestamp}; } });实战应用场景场景一电商网站商品信息复制在电商平台中用户经常需要复制商品编号、价格等信息div classproduct-card h3商品名称/h3 p编号: span idproductNoP20241216001/span/p p价格: span idproductPrice¥299.00/span/p button classcopy-product >precode classjavascript function calculateTotal(price, quantity) { return price * quantity; } /code/pre button>div classshare-section input typetext idshareUrl valuehttps://example.com/article/123 readonly button>const clipboard new ClipboardJS(.copy-btn); clipboard.on(success, function(e) { // 显示成功提示 showNotification(复制成功, success); // 可选清除选中状态 e.clearSelection(); // 记录操作日志 console.log(用户复制了: ${e.text}); }); clipboard.on(error, function(e) { // 显示错误提示 showNotification(复制失败请手动复制, error); });浏览器兼容性指南clipboard.js支持广泛的浏览器环境浏览器最低版本推荐版本Chrome42最新Firefox41最新Safari10最新Edge12最新Opera29最新兼容性检查在初始化前检查浏览器支持情况if (ClipboardJS.isSupported()) { // 安全地初始化复制功能 initClipboard(); } else { // 提供降级方案 showManualCopyInstructions(); }性能优化建议内存管理及时销毁不需要的clipboard实例// 创建实例 const clipboard new ClipboardJS(.temp-copy-btn); // 使用完毕后销毁 clipboard.destroy();批量初始化技巧对于多个复制按钮使用类选择器批量处理// 一次性初始化所有复制按钮 const clipboards new ClipboardJS(.copy-action); // 统一事件处理 clipboards.on(success, function(e) { handleCopySuccess(e); });总结与进阶学习clipboard.js以其简洁的API和强大的功能成为前端复制操作的首选方案。通过本文的学习你已经掌握了快速集成clipboard.js的方法各种复制场景的实现技巧用户体验优化的最佳实践在实际项目中你可以根据具体需求灵活运用这些知识。记住好的复制功能应该是无缝的、直观的让用户专注于内容本身而不是操作过程。随着Web技术的发展clipboard.js也在不断进化。建议关注项目的更新动态及时获取最新的功能改进和性能优化。现在就开始在你的项目中尝试使用clipboard.js让复制操作变得前所未有的简单【免费下载链接】clipboard.js:scissors: Modern copy to clipboard. No Flash. Just 3kb gzipped :clipboard:项目地址: https://gitcode.com/gh_mirrors/cl/clipboard.js创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
版权声明:本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!

保定网站建设冀icp安徽海鹏建设工程有限公司网站

一、数据集下载 下载地址:https://storage.googleapis.com/download.tensorflow.org/example_images/flower_photos.tgz 下载解压后,有如下5个目录,每个目录中放的是对应花卉类别的图片二、导入需要的库 from torch.utils.data import Datase…

张小明 2026/1/7 19:11:17 网站建设

电商专业网站建设的毕业设计成都建设网站设计

本报告旨在深入、全面地剖析结构化查询语言(SQL)中两个核心过滤子句——WHERE和HAVING——在使用场景、功能机制、执行顺序及性能影响上的本质区别。尽管两者都承担着数据筛选的功能 但它们的运作逻辑和适用领域截然不同,正确区分并使用它们是…

张小明 2026/1/7 19:12:38 网站建设

什么是asp网站免费安全网站认证

深入理解共享库版本控制与插件接口开发 在软件开发中,共享库的管理和插件接口的实现是非常重要的环节。本文将详细介绍共享库版本控制的相关知识,以及如何在项目中添加插件接口,并使用不同的库来实现动态加载功能。 共享库版本控制 在设置共享库时,我们可以使用 -relea…

张小明 2026/1/8 23:16:31 网站建设

想注册个人网站机器人编程

ThinkPHP 8.0终极指南:如何快速构建高性能Web应用 【免费下载链接】framework ThinkPHP Framework 项目地址: https://gitcode.com/gh_mirrors/framewor/framework ThinkPHP 8.0是一款专为PHP 8.0时代设计的高性能现代化框架,它为开发者提供了构建…

张小明 2026/1/9 23:01:04 网站建设

泸溪县建设局网站那个网站专门做婚纱相册

YOLO如何实现无锚框检测?Anchor-Free原理剖析 在工业质检线上,一个微小的划痕可能意味着整批产品报废;在自动驾驶系统中,一次对远处行人的漏检就足以引发严重事故。这些现实场景不断向目标检测算法提出更高要求:不仅要…

张小明 2026/1/9 6:37:42 网站建设

怎么做自己的网站免费校园网站建设方案模板

单卡H100即可运行的千亿模型:GPT-OSS-120B如何重塑企业AI格局 【免费下载链接】gpt-oss-120b-unsloth-bnb-4bit 项目地址: https://ai.gitcode.com/hf_mirrors/unsloth/gpt-oss-120b-unsloth-bnb-4bit 导语 OpenAI时隔六年重返开源领域,推出的G…

张小明 2026/1/7 19:11:16 网站建设